Tetra (TTI) quarterly earnings report focuses on market volatility trends, institutional support, and revenue forecasts with updated market intelligence and investor coverage. Tetra Technologies Inc. (TTI) reported Q1 2026 earnings per share of $0.06, exceeding the analyst consensus estimate of $0.0331 by a substantial 81.27%. Revenue figures were not separately disclosed in this release. Following the announcement, the stock rose by approximately 0.97%, indicating a favorable initial investor response to the bottom-line outperformance.

Tetra Technologies’ Q1 2026 results highlighted a notable earnings surprise, with reported EPS of $0.06 against a $0.0331 consensus—a beat of $0.0269 per share. While specific revenue data was not provided, the company’s ability to deliver a nearly 82% margin above estimates suggests robust operational execution during the quarter. The earnings beat may reflect favorable cost management or incremental gains in Tetra’s core energy services and water solutions segments. Margins likely benefited from disciplined expense controls, though precise operating margin figures were not disclosed. The stock’s positive price movement of 0.97% signals that the surprise exceeded market expectations, even in the absence of revenue details. Investors may be focusing on the earnings strength as a key metric for near-term valuation, especially in a challenging upstream environment where cost efficiency remains critical for service providers.
